Clearing Up Common Air Conditioner Filter Misconceptions

We’re going to get into why changing your air filter is so important down below, but we want to clear one major misconception about air filters up before we get into the details—your air conditioner’s filter doesn’t clean your air.

Yes, you read that correctly. Your home’s AC filter is in charge of keeping your air conditioner clean and free of debris. Its main job isn’t to keep your home’s air clean. We hear so many homeowners conflate the purpose of an indoor air quality filter and an air conditioner filter in their homes. We want to distinguish the two and underscore how each system is useful. Your air conditioner’s filter is vital for the overall comfort of your home. Make sure you’re minding yours regularly.

“How Often Should I Change My Filter?”

This is the question we hear most often when we’re talking to homeowners about their air conditioner filters. The answer is variable. When you need to change your filter depends on the:

  • The type of AC system you have
  • How often do you use your AC system
  • The number of people occupying your home

You can come to the professionals on our team to get an answer tailored to the specific needs of your home, but the general answer is that you should change your home’s AC filter at least once a season or every three months. It doesn’t hurt to change the filter in your HVAC system a little more often during high-intensity times of the year like the peak of the summer or winter.
